Click on three dots in front of the name of a project. Select the "Manage" option from the list to manage the access of a project given to the team members as shown in the following image.

The user will give the following types of access to another user.&#x20;

* **Operator** can only operate on the project.
* **Guest** cannot alter the contents of a project.
* **Manager** manages all the activities involved in team management.
* **Viewer** can view only the contents of a project.
